DEDICATION

He taught us with the tools of humor,

philosophy, wit, and Latin phrases,

And math wasn't quite a chore ,

He gave freely and gladly of that most

valuable tool which was himself,

He caused us to think, for he taught

with a true understanding of what he f(

taught ,

And we learned.

It is with deepest gratitude that we

dedicate The Peer to Mr, William

Harper,

TheAmerican Junior Red Cross is striving to h elp the needy peop le in time of disaster and to create friendly relationships with other countries.

Some of the activities of the Junior Red Cross at Albemarle High School were to collect m o ney t~ b uild and fill a high school chest. At Christmas and Easter the Junio r Re d Cross supe:t:v ised t he decora ting and fillin g of boxes with cookies and candy to s end to the children in the hospita l.

BIBLE CLUB The Bible Club of Albemarle High School gives an opportunity to students to study the Bible

and learn about Biblical teachings and characters. This year it has accomplished many things. It has continued to lead devotions every morning

on the Public Addre ss System, to participate in assemblies, and to send Christmas boxes of cookies, cakes, and candy to students in college not being able to go home for the holidays. An activity new to their list was the sponsoring of the contest in wh ich they gave to any student who learned Saint John 3, a New Testament. Also they distributed paper bound books of the Bible to e v ery student i n the school. All of these books, including the New Testaments, w ere given by P . E. Taylor of 15th Street, Charlottes v ille, Virginia.

At regular meetings, 1 o c a 1 ministers told them about different Biblical characters and they had movies on different religions of the world.

With the help of Mrs. Fornes, their sponsor, the members o f the Bible Club feel that the year 195 7-58 has been a successful one and encourage anyone interested in our activities to join the club.

HI-Y

The Hi- Y Club is a branch of the Y. M. C . A. which tries to encourage high Christian s ta ndards, de v e 1 o p leadership, and promote worthy ideals. He re at Albemarle, the H i - Y Club is one of the better organized clubs. ln the past year s, they have done such worthy things as sponsor­ing s peakers for assemblies from various churches, selling refreshments at all horne athletic events, buying world maps for class rooms, and s ponsoring a Chri stmas drive to help needy children, sending delegates to the Model General Ass ernbly, and sending delegates to s umrne r camps.

TRI-HI -Y The Tri-Hi-Y is a C h ristian service club, whose purpose is to create, maintain and extend

throughout the home, school and community high standards of Christian character .

The platform of the organization is to establish and carry out the principles of clean speech, clean scholarship, clean sports , and clean living.

Under the sponsorship of Mrs . Eley and Mrs. Barringer, the Tri-Hi-Y has completed a successful year.

Besides local activities, the club sent representatives to the District Conference at Hot Springs, the Model G eneral Assemblyand the Southern Area Hi - Y Conference which meets at Blue­Ridge, North Carolina.

SCIENCE CLUB Under the guidance of Mr. L i ndsay, the Science Club has enriched the knowledge and experience of its members. The club is divided into four major groups according to individual interests: B i o logy, Electronics, Astronomy, and Aeronautics. In addition, a group of mixed interests meets at periodic intervals to combine several fields in one project. Speakers, demonstrations, and discussions have rounded out the year's program.

F.F.A. Th e Futur e Farme rs of Ame rica i s an at ion a l organization of farm boys e nrolled in vocational agricultur e .

The purpo s e s of the Future Farme rs of Ame rica ar e: to de ve lop c ompete nt, aggr e ssive, rural, and agr ic ultur al leaders hip; to str e ngthe n the confidence of farm boys in themselves and the ir work.

f(

FFA boy-s have a chance to e nt e r many conte sts during the y e ar. Some of the se are : forestry judging, b eef cattle j udging, s ee d ide ntificat i on and j udging, and many more.

During the ye ar the FFA C h apte r take many trips to s ee the actual farm e quipment and livestock. A coup l e of the s e ar e: a trip to the live stock s h ow in Ric hmond at th e State Fair, and to the U . S. D. A. R e s e arch C e nte r, B e lts v ille , Mary land.
